Lights and Structure Techniques
Effective headshots regularly depend on effective lighting and make-up methods to convey professionalism and reliability and character. Proper lights highlights the topic's features, ensuring that the face is well-illuminated without rough shadows. Natural light is commonly liked, as it creates a soft and complementary impact. Fabricated lighting can additionally be used purposefully to achieve preferred results.In terms of composition, the regulation of thirds can assist positioning, enhancing aesthetic interest. A minor angle can include depth, while keeping eye contact with the camera promotes link. Backgrounds must be simple and inconspicuous, permitting the based on attract attention. Ultimately, grasping these strategies can elevate a headshot, making it not only aesthetically attractive yet also a true depiction of the person's character.

Various Designs of Headshots: Which One Suits You?
Exactly how does one establish the most suitable design of headshot? Choosing the ideal design relies on a number of variables, including occupation, character, and planned use. Typical designs include typical, environmental, and way of life headshots. Standard headshots generally feature an ordinary history and concentrate on the topic's face, making them ideal for corporate settings. On the other hand, ecological headshots include the subject's workplace, showcasing their profession and supplying context. This design can be specifically effective for creatives and entrepreneurs. Lifestyle headshots, defined by laid-back presents and dynamic settings, mirror a more friendly personality, suitable for social media or personal branding.Ultimately, individuals should consider their target market and the perception they want to communicate. Consulting with a professional photographer can additionally offer important insights and recommendations tailored to specific needs, aiding to assure that the picked headshot design successfully represents the private and their brand.

Candid Minutes Capture
Catching candid moments throughout events can substantially improve the narration element of photography. These spontaneous communications commonly reveal real feelings and connections that presented shots can not replicate. To attain this, photographers need to remain inconspicuous, blending into the background while keeping a keen understanding of their surroundings. Utilizing a longer focal size allows for close-up shots from a range, maintaining the authenticity of the minute. In addition, continuous capturing setting can help catch short lived expressions and gestures. It is important to prepare for key moments, such as giggling, tears, or shared glances, making sure that the significance of the event is documented. Eventually, grasping the art of honest photography calls for patience, quick reflexes, and an instinctive understanding of human communications.
